Thumbs up My first PC game... and a great way to start!

For quite a few years I used the fully-tricked-out TI-99/4A system I'd gotten in high school (really pretty good, for the time, if you had all the components). I kept holding back from getting a PC-type computer, because I just wasn't impressed enough.

"Space Rogue" just looked so cool to me that I went ahead and bought it anyway. I had no choice but to play it at work, of course... (after hours, obviously!) But this was the game that first got me into PCs...

The funny thing is, I still have it on my machine (running in DOSBox) and still have the entire package on the shelf next to the other games that I have that remain in my "favorites" stack.

Undeniably, one of the most satisfying games I've ever played. Given the (by today's standards) extremely limited technology in the game, it just proves that it's not the resources available that makes for a good game, it's the thought behind it. And back when technology was less advanced, game-makers had to actually WORK to come up with something impressive and fun... like, say, actual fun gameplay and interesting plotting.

I'd love to see "Space Rogue" remade with modern technology... but the same basic gameplay, open world, and plot.
